Ghanaian workers forced to apologise to dogs in writing by Chinese bosses

Ghanaian workers employed at the Ghana Household Utilities Manufacturing Company Limited (GHUMCO) in Takoradi are being forced to apologize to dogs belonging to their Chinese national factory manager, whose name was only given as Mr Zhu.

The workers say they their boss, Mr. Zhu, is in the habit of forcing them to apologise to his dog.

According to the reports by TV3,  most of the workers have suffered dog bites at the premises of the company.

However, these workers are rather forced to write apology letters to the dog after being bitten.

According to them, failure to write the apology letter leads to instant dismissal by the Chinese boss.

They also complained that they are paid no allowances or compensation in case of injury.

The workers lamented other poor treatment meted out to them, as well as the poor safety measures at the factory.

One of the Ghanaian employees, Joseph Essien, said he has worked as GHUMCO for 30 years but receives a meagre GHc350 as monthly salary.

Another worker, Isaac Kojo Brace, said he takes home salary is GH¢250 despite working for 18 years at the factory.
